Blackpool hope to have Stephen Dobbie available as they look to secure an npower Championship play-off spot against Burnley.
Dobbie has scored four times in as many starts since rejoining the Seasiders on loan from Swansea last month, but the 29-year-old forward missed Tuesday night's 1-0 win over Leeds with a stiff back.
Top-scorer Kevin Phillips is back in training after having an injection to ease a hip problem and he and Dobbie will push Gary Taylor-Fletcher and Lomana LuaLua, who are the men in possession up front.
Roman Bednar (knee) will be unable to add further firepower in attack, while centre-back Craig Cathcart remains a doubt due to a cyst on his knee.
Midfielder Keith Southern serves the final game of a three-match suspension.
Ian Holloway's side lie fifth in the Championship, and with Middlesbrough four points adrift in seventh, victory over the Clarets would seal a play-off berth.
